diff --git a/API/I18N/es.json b/API/I18N/es.json index e42c13ec7..7f6f87775 100644 --- a/API/I18N/es.json +++ b/API/I18N/es.json @@ -191,5 +191,7 @@ "update-yearly-stats": "Actualizar estadísticas anualmente", "license-check": "Comprobar la licencia", "scan-libraries": "Escanear la biblioteca", - "check-updates": "Comprobar actualizaciones" + "check-updates": "Comprobar actualizaciones", + "account-email-invalid": "El correo electrónico registrado para la cuenta de administrador no es un correo electrónico válido. No se puede enviar un correo electrónico de prueba.", + "email-settings-invalid": "Falta información en la configuración de correo electrónico. Asegúrese de que todas las configuraciones de correo electrónico estén guardadas." } diff --git a/UI/Web/src/assets/langs/es.json b/UI/Web/src/assets/langs/es.json index 6e680912d..b04b09165 100644 --- a/UI/Web/src/assets/langs/es.json +++ b/UI/Web/src/assets/langs/es.json @@ -1100,7 +1100,8 @@ "collections-promoted": "Promoción de las colecciones", "collections-unpromoted": "Colecciones no promocionadas", "confirm-delete-collections": "¿Estás seguro de que deseas eliminar varias colecciones?", - "collections-deleted": "Colecciones borradas" + "collections-deleted": "Colecciones borradas", + "pdf-book-mode-screen-size": "Pantalla demasiado pequeña para el modo Libro" }, "library-selector": { "title": "Bibliotecas", diff --git a/UI/Web/src/assets/langs/pt.json b/UI/Web/src/assets/langs/pt.json index adf15e43e..77ba6414a 100644 --- a/UI/Web/src/assets/langs/pt.json +++ b/UI/Web/src/assets/langs/pt.json @@ -42,7 +42,9 @@ "rating": "Classificação {{r}}", "not-applicable": "Não Aplicável", "processed": "Processado", - "not-processed": "Não Processado" + "not-processed": "Não Processado", + "volume-num": "Volume {{num}}", + "chapter-num": "Capítulo {{num}}" }, "scrobble-event-type-pipe": { "chapter-read": "Leitura Efetuada", @@ -148,7 +150,13 @@ "clients-opds-url-tooltip": "URL OPDS", "reset": "{{common.reset}}", "save": "{{common.save}}", - "smart-filters-tab": "Filtros Inteligentes" + "smart-filters-tab": "Filtros Inteligentes", + "pdf-reader-settings-title": "Leitor de PDF", + "pdf-scroll-mode-label": "Modo de Rolagem", + "pdf-scroll-mode-tooltip": "Como rola pelas páginas. Vertical/Horizontal e toque para paginar (sem rolagem)", + "pdf-spread-mode-label": "Modo de Propagação", + "pdf-spread-mode-tooltip": "Como as páginas devem ser dispostas. Simples ou duplo (ímpar/par)", + "pdf-theme-label": "Tema" }, "user-holds": { "title": "Retenções de Scrobble", @@ -268,7 +276,13 @@ "edit": "{{common.edit}}", "cancel": "{{common.cancel}}", "save": "{{common.save}}", - "token-valid": "Token Válido" + "token-valid": "Token Válido", + "mal-token-input-label": "ID de Cliente do MAL", + "generic-instructions": "Preencha informações sobre os diferentes Serviços Externos que precisa para permitir que Kavita+ interaja com eles.", + "mal-username-input-label": "Nome de utilizador do MAL", + "mal-instructions": "Kavita usa um ID de cliente MAL para autenticação. Crie um novo cliente para Kavita e, uma vez aprovado, forneça o ID do cliente e o seu nome de utilizador.", + "scrobbling-applicable-label": "Scrobbling Aplicável", + "loading": "{{common.loading}}" }, "typeahead": { "locked-field": "Campo bloqueado", @@ -410,7 +424,8 @@ "side-story": "História Paralela", "spin-off": "Spin-Off", "parent": "Origem", - "edition": "Edição" + "edition": "Edição", + "annual": "Anual" }, "publication-status-pipe": { "ongoing": "Em curso", @@ -430,7 +445,11 @@ "penciller": "Desenhista", "publisher": "Editora", "writer": "Escritor", - "other": "Outro" + "other": "Outro", + "imprint": "Selo", + "translator": "Tradutor", + "team": "{{filter-field-pipe.team}}", + "location": "{{filter-field-pipe.location}}" }, "manga-format-pipe": { "epub": "EPUB", @@ -442,7 +461,10 @@ "library-type-pipe": { "book": "Livro", "comic": "BD", - "manga": "Manga" + "manga": "Manga", + "comicVine": "Comic Vine", + "image": "Imagem", + "lightNovel": "Light Novel" }, "age-rating-pipe": { "unknown": "Desconhecido", @@ -491,7 +513,7 @@ "published-label": "Publicado: ", "available": "Disponível", "description": "Se não vir uma etiqueta {{installed}}", - "description-continued": ", está numa versão em desenvolvimento. Apenas as versões principais aparecerão como disponíveis.", + "description-continued": "etiqueta, está num lançamento experimental. Apenas as versões principais serão exibidas como disponíveis. Uma etiqueta experimental será exibida todas as experimentais naquele estável.", "nightly": "Versão Diária: {{version}}" }, "invite-user": { @@ -611,7 +633,7 @@ "description": "Complete o formulário para registar uma conta de administrador", "username-label": "{{common.username}}", "email-label": "{{common.email}}", - "email-tooltip": "O email não tem de ser um endereço real, mas é usado para recuperar as palavras passe esquecidas. O email não é enviado para fora do servidor a não ser que a recuperação de palavra passe seja feita com um serviço de email próprio.", + "email-tooltip": "O e-mail não precisa ser um endereço real, mas fornece acesso à palavra-passe esquecida. Ele não é enviado para fora do servidor, a menos que Kavita lhe envie um e-mail.", "password-label": "{{common.password}}", "required-field": "{{validation.required-field}}", "valid-email": "{{validation.valid-email}}", @@ -667,7 +689,10 @@ "promoted": "{{common.promoted}}", "see-more": "Ver Mais", "see-less": "Ver Menos", - "rating-title": "Avaliações" + "rating-title": "Avaliações", + "imprints-title": "Selos", + "teams-title": "Equipas", + "locations-title": "Localizações" }, "badge-expander": { "more-items": "e mais {{count}}" @@ -826,7 +851,11 @@ "files": "Ficheiros", "pages": "Páginas:", "added": "Adicionado:", - "size": "Tamanho:" + "size": "Tamanho:", + "progress-tab": "Progresso", + "imprints-title": "{{series-metadata-detail.imprints-title}}", + "locations-title": "{{series-metadata-detail.locations-title}}", + "teams-title": "{{series-metadata-detail.teams-title}}" }, "card-detail-layout": { "total-items": "{{count}} itens totais", @@ -846,7 +875,9 @@ "inkers-title": "{{series-metadata-detail.inkers-title}}", "pencillers-title": "{{series-metadata-detail.pencillers-title}}", "cover-artists-title": "{{series-metadata-detail.cover-artists-title}}", - "editors-title": "{{series-metadata-detail.editors-title}}" + "editors-title": "{{series-metadata-detail.editors-title}}", + "teams-title": "{{series-metadata-detail.teams-title}}", + "locations-title": "{{series-metadata-detail.locations-title}}" }, "cover-image-chooser": { "drag-n-drop": "Arrastar e soltar", @@ -895,7 +926,8 @@ "range-hours": "{{value}} {{hourWord}}", "hour": "Hora", "hours": "Horas", - "read-time-title": "{{series-info-cards.read-time-title}}" + "read-time-title": "{{series-info-cards.read-time-title}}", + "sort-order-title": "Ordem de Classificação" }, "series-info-cards": { "release-date-title": "{{entity-info-cards.release-date-title}}", @@ -1187,7 +1219,8 @@ "promote-tooltip": "A promoção significa que a etiqueta será vista ao nível do servidor, e não apenas pelos administradores. Todas as séries que tenham esta etiqueta continuarão a ter restrições de acesso dos utilizadores.", "summary-label": "Sumário", "deselect-all": "{{common.deselect-all}}", - "select-all": "{{common.select-all}}" + "select-all": "{{common.select-all}}", + "filter-label": "{{common.filter}}" }, "library-detail": { "library-tab": "Biblioteca", @@ -1305,7 +1338,7 @@ "skip-alt": "Saltar para o conteúdo principal", "search-series-alt": "Procurar séries", "search-alt": "Pesquisar…", - "promoted": "(promovido)", + "promoted": "{{common.promoted}}", "no-data": "Sem resultados", "scroll-to-top-alt": "Ir para o Topo", "server-settings": "Definições do Servidor", @@ -1319,7 +1352,7 @@ "title": "Adicionar a Lista de Leitura", "close": "{{common.close}}", "filter-label": "{{common.filter}}", - "promoted-alt": "Promovido", + "promoted-alt": "{{common.promoted}}", "no-data": "Ainda não existem listas criadas", "loading": "{{common.loading}}", "reading-list-label": "Lista de Leitura", @@ -1341,7 +1374,7 @@ "ending-title": "Final", "starting-title": "Começar", "promote-label": "Promover", - "promote-tooltip": "A promoção significa que a etiqueta pode ser vista ao nível do servidor, e não apenas por administradores. As séries que tenham esta etiqueta continuarão a ter restrições de acesso ao nível de utilizador." + "promote-tooltip": "Promoção significa que a coleção pode ser vista em todo o servidor, não apenas para si. Todas as séries desta coleção ainda terão restrições de acesso do utilizador." }, "import-cbl-modal": { "close": "{{common.close}}", @@ -1358,14 +1391,16 @@ "import-step": "Importar CBLs", "validate-cbl-step": "Validar CBL", "dry-run-step": "Simulação", - "final-import-step": "Passo Final" + "final-import-step": "Passo Final", + "comicvine-parsing-label": "Usar a correspondência da série Comic Vine" }, "pdf-reader": { "loading-message": "A carregar....PDFs podem demorar mais que o esperado", "incognito-mode": "Modo Incógnito", "light-theme-alt": "Tema Claro", "dark-theme-alt": "Tema Escuro", - "close-reader-alt": "Fechar Leitor" + "close-reader-alt": "Fechar Leitor", + "toggle-incognito": "Desative o modo de navegação anônima" }, "manga-reader": { "back": "Voltar", @@ -1514,7 +1549,12 @@ "highest-count-tooltip": "Valor mais alto do Count encontrado em todos os ComicInfo de uma Série", "max-issue-tooltip": "Valor máximo dos campos Issue ou Volume em todos os ComicInfo da série", "force-refresh": "Forçar Atualização", - "force-refresh-tooltip": "Forçar a atualização de metadados externos do Kavita+" + "force-refresh-tooltip": "Forçar a atualização de metadados externos do Kavita+", + "imprint-label": "Selo", + "team-label": "{{filter-field-pipe.team}}", + "location-label": "{{filter-field-pipe.location}}", + "loose-leaf-volume": "Capítulos de Folhas Soltas", + "specials-volume": "Especiais" }, "day-breakdown": { "x-axis-label": "Dia da Semana", @@ -1546,7 +1586,8 @@ "all-time": "{{time-periods.all-time}}", "time-frame-label": "Espaço de Tempo", "title": "Atividade de Leitura", - "no-data": "Sem Progresso" + "no-data": "Sem Progresso", + "all-users": "Todos os Utilizadores" }, "manga-format-stats": { "title": "Formato", @@ -1590,7 +1631,10 @@ "people": "Pessoas", "genres": "Géneros", "total-people-label": "Total de Pessoas", - "total-people-tooltip": "Total de Pessoas: {{count}}" + "total-people-tooltip": "Total de Pessoas: {{count}}", + "series-count": "{{num}} Séries", + "file-count": "{{num}} Ficheiros", + "volume-count": "{{num}} Volumes" }, "errors": { "series-doesnt-exist": "Esta série já não existe", @@ -1695,7 +1739,13 @@ "collection-tag-deleted": "Marcador de Coleção eliminado", "review-deleted": "Crítica eliminada", "force-kavita+-refresh-success": "Os metadados externos do Kavita+ foram invalidados", - "confirm-download-size-ios": "O iOS tem problemas a descarregar ficheiros maiores que 200MB, este download pode não ficar completo." + "confirm-download-size-ios": "O iOS tem problemas a descarregar ficheiros maiores que 200MB, este download pode não ficar completo.", + "collection-not-owned": "Não possui esta coleção", + "collections-promoted": "Coleções promovidas", + "collections-unpromoted": "Coleções não promovidas", + "confirm-delete-collections": "Tem certeza de que deseja apagar várias coleções?", + "collections-deleted": "Coleções apagadas", + "pdf-book-mode-screen-size": "Ecrã pequeno demais para o modo Livro" }, "actionable": { "scan-library": "Analisar Biblioteca", @@ -1727,7 +1777,10 @@ "add-to": "Adicionar a", "add-rule-group-and": "Adicionar Grupo de Regras (E)", "add-rule-group-or": "Adicionar Grupo de Regras (OU)", - "mark-visible": "Marcar como Visível" + "mark-visible": "Marcar como Visível", + "unpromote": "Não Promover", + "promote": "Promover", + "import-mal-stack": "Importar Pilha do Mal" }, "preferences": { "left-to-right": "Esquerda para Direita", @@ -1749,7 +1802,17 @@ "double-manga": "Duplo (Manga)", "single": "Único", "no-split": "Sem divisão", - "double": "Duplo" + "double": "Duplo", + "pdf-none": "Nada", + "pdf-odd": "Ímpar", + "pdf-even": "Par", + "pdf-light": "Claro", + "pdf-dark": "Escuro", + "pdf-multiple": "Padrão", + "pdf-book": "Livro", + "pdf-vertical": "Rolagem Vertical", + "pdf-horizontal": "Rolagem Horizontal", + "pdf-page": "Toque para Paginar" }, "validation": { "required-field": "Este campo é obrigatório", @@ -1836,7 +1899,10 @@ "want-to-read": "Leituras Futuras", "collection-tags": "Tags de Coleção", "path": "Caminho", - "average-rating": "Classificação Média" + "average-rating": "Classificação Média", + "team": "Equipa", + "location": "Localização", + "imprint": "Selo" }, "metadata-builder": { "remove-rule": "Remover Linha", @@ -1975,5 +2041,52 @@ "description-3": "Se existir uma razão específica para não ter atualizado gostaríamos de saber os seus motivos! Vá ao nosso discord e diga-nos o que está a impedi-lo de fazer a atualização.", "subtitle": "A sua instalação está mais de {{count}} versões atrasada!", "description-2": "Veja no nosso wiki as instruções sobre como atualizar." + }, + "promoted-icon": { + "promoted": "{{common.promoted}}" + }, + "collection-owner": { + "collection-created-label": "Criado por: {{owner}}", + "collection-via-label": "via {{source}}" + }, + "edit-chapter-progress": { + "date-created-header": "Criado (UTC)", + "user-header": "Utilizador", + "page-read-header": "Páginas Lidas", + "date-updated-header": "Última Atualização (UTC)", + "action-header": "{{common.edit}}", + "edit-alt": "{{common.edit}}" + }, + "pdf-layout-mode-pipe": { + "infinite-scroll": "Rolagem Infinita", + "single": "Página Única", + "book": "Modo livro", + "multiple": "Padrão" + }, + "pdf-scroll-mode-pipe": { + "vertical": "Vertical", + "horizontal": "Horizontal", + "wrapped": "Envolto", + "page": "Toque para Paginar" + }, + "import-mal-collection-modal": { + "close": "{{common.close}}", + "title": "Importar Pilha de Interesses do Mal", + "description": "Importa as suas pilhas de interesse do Mal e cria Coleções no interior do Kavita", + "series-count": "{{common.series-count}}", + "restack-count": "{{num}} Reempilhar" + }, + "pdf-spread-mode-pipe": { + "off": "Sem Propagação", + "odd": "Propagações ímpares", + "even": "Propagações Par" + }, + "kavitaplus-metadata-breakdown-stats": { + "title": "Detalhamento de Metadados Kavita+", + "description": "Kavita busca metadados (avaliações, comentários, recomendações, etc.) lentamente ao longo do tempo para séries elegíveis.", + "no-data": "Sem dados", + "errored-series-label": "Séries com erros", + "completed-series-label": "Séries Concluídas", + "complete": "Todas as séries possuem metadados" } }